These highly trained professionals have a special set of skills and authorisations that extend beyond the scope of a basic electrician, enabling them to work directly on the service network linking residential or commercial properties to the primary grid.
To genuinely appreciate the role of a Level 2 electrician, it is essential to comprehend the landscape of electrical energy supply. Power begins its journey at a generation plant, takes a trip through high-voltage transmission lines, and is then stepped down through substations before reaching regional circulation networks. It's at this final stage, where the service lines branch off to individual properties, that the competence of a Level 2 ASP (Accredited Company) ends up being essential. Unlike a standard electrician who typically deals with the client's side of the meter, a Level 2 specialist is authorised to manage the important facilities leading up to and consisting of the point of supply.
The pathway to becoming a Level 2 electrician is strenuous, demanding a significant financial investment in training, experience, and adherence to rigid safety procedures. Individuals must initially be fully certified electricians, holding all essential licenses and showing an extensive understanding of electrical principles and electrical wiring regulations. Following this fundamental credentials, they undertake specialised training that covers the complexities of overhead and underground service lines, metering devices, and network connections. This advanced education is not merely theoretical; it involves extensive practical experience under the guidance of experienced Level 2 operators, making sure a deep understanding of real-world circumstances and possible dangers.
Accreditation is an essential differentiator for these specialists. Each state and territory has its own regulatory body that governs the accreditation procedure, ensuring that just those who satisfy the highest requirements of proficiency and security are authorised to perform this critical work. This accreditation is not a one-time accomplishment; it needs continuous expert development and routine audits to maintain, guaranteeing that Level 2 electricians remain updated with developing market standards, technological improvements, and security regulations. This dedication to constant learning is crucial in a sector where safety is vital and the consequences of mistake can be extreme.
The services provided by Level 2 electricians are diverse and important. They are the go-to professionals for new power connections, whether for a freshly constructed home, a business advancement, or a considerable restoration requiring an upgrade to the existing supply. This involves whatever from setting up new service poles and consumer mains to linking the home to the overhead or underground network. They are also responsible for upgrading existing services to accommodate increased power needs, a common requirement as homes obtain more devices and companies broaden their operations.
Beyond new setups and upgrades, Level 2 specialists are frequently called upon for disconnections and reconnections, an essential task during significant restorations, demolitions, or when a property is changing ownership. They are experienced in fault finding and repairs on the network side of the meter, addressing concerns such as harmed overhead lines, faulty underground cable televisions, or issues with service fuses. Their competence in these locations is vital for restoring power quickly and securely, reducing disruption to homeowners and businesses. In addition, they play an important function in meter moving and upgrades, making sure that metering equipment is properly set up, adjusted, and certified with all relevant policies. This is particularly crucial with the introduction of clever meters, which require specialised knowledge for installation and integration.
Safety is, without doubt, the foundation of Level 2 electrical work. Working with live electrical systems at the point of supply brings inherent risks, and these professionals are trained to reduce these threats through meticulous planning, adherence to strict safety procedures, and using specialised equipment. They are acutely aware of the capacity for electrocution, fire, and other dangers, and their training instils a culture of caution and care. This consists of understanding exclusion zones, carrying out lockout/tag-out treatments, and making use of individual protective equipment (PPE) designed for high-voltage environments. Their deep understanding of electrical physics and network setups enables them to evaluate risks properly and carry out appropriate control steps.
